AFC’s Environmental Management System
In implementing the Environmental Management System, AFC has achieved certification of its Environmental Management System Certificate according to ISO 14001, in November 2020.
Deriving from AFC's environmental policy, the following environmental objectives were defined, to further reduce our environmental footprint:
Striving towards purchasing more regional, sustainable and ecofriendly office material
We keep working on further avoiding and reducing emissions whenever and wherever possible to reduce our corporate carbon footprint even more.
